Fire in Lincoln Tesco toilets treated as arson

Tesco fire: A fire started at Wragby Road Tesco is being treated as arson by police.

Lincolnshire Police believe a fire started in the toilets of a Tesco supermarket in Lincoln is an act of arson.

Officers were called to the scene of a fire at Tesco on Wragby Road, Lincoln, which was started at approximately 7.36am on January 17.

Police say that an accelerant was used to start the fire in the gents toilets, possibly petrol.

The store was evacuated for a short time. Fire and Rescue attended, but staff had managed to extinguish the blaze prior to their arrival.

The suspect is described as late 30’s to 40’s, around 6ft with an average build.

He had dark, medium length hair and is thought to have been wearing a white t-shirt, blue jeans and white trainers.
